Errand running outfits are a delicate balance of comfort and polish. On the one hand, you want to be able to move comfortably through everywhere you need to be (I hit Target, Trader Joes and our local grocer, Publix, nearly every time we're out). On the other hand, you want to be presentable enough so that when you run into people you know (and you WILL run into people) you still feel confident enough to actually say, "hi" instead of ducking behind the nearest aisle. I find that leather leggings are the most practical piece that I own! They're dressed up without being stuffy and seriously comfy. Add a little bit of sparkle and all-purpose outerwear and you're good to go.
